Karachi: A seven-year-old girl was killed while five others sustained injuries after a speedy car collided with a dumper near Hub River road in Karachi on Friday.


After getting information, rescue teams and police reached the spot of the incident and shifted the deceased and injured to Civil Hospital.
Following the horrific road mishap, the juvenile girl died on the spot. Moreover, all the victims were from the same family.
Reportedly, the Family was headed to Karachi from Quetta.
Furthermore, the dead has been identified as Mariam, whereas among the wounded are Mudasir, Muqadas, Mujahid, Jahanzeb and Asmat.
The Civil Hospital has said that they are treating the injured.
“They are inflicted by fractures and deep bruises; nonetheless, their condition is out of danger,” said the doctor.
Police, however, confiscated the dumper and an investigation into the incident is underway.
